How they compare
Liberia currently reports 21.3% against 3.7% in Eastern Africa, a difference of 17.6%.
That makes Liberia's figure about 5.8 times Eastern Africa's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 21 shared years of data; in 2004 it was Liberia ahead.
Eastern Africa ranks 11th and Liberia ranks 14th of 36 groups.
Liberia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Eastern Africa | Liberia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 1.4% | 4.4% | 2.9% | Liberia |
| 2010s | 2.2% | 15.8% | 13.6% | Liberia |
| 2020s | 2.6% | 20.5% | 17.9% | Liberia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
